John Grisham's 'The Rooster Bar' tops U.S. bestsellers list

Send a link to a friend  Share

[December 22, 2017]   (Reuters) - John Grisham's latest legal thriller "The Rooster Bar" topped the U.S. fiction bestsellers chart on Thursday.

Data released by independent, online and chain bookstores, book wholesalers and independent distributors across the United States was used to compile the list.
